Powering your data science workflow: Top 7 AI tools

Machine Learning


    Powering your data science workflow: Top 7 AI tools

In the field of data science, the integration of AI assistant tools can change the way we obtain insights, build models, and make decisions. In this in-depth article, the authors present seven tools that can be categorized under artificial intelligence and may be relevant to the work of a data scientist. These tools cover a wide range, from cleaning and transforming data to improving the overall framework and effective data analysis with sophisticated models and visualizations.

1. Python with libraries (NumPy, Pandas, Scikit-Learn)

Python remains the go-to language in the data science field due to its flexibility and numerous libraries. Libraries like NumPy for numerical computation, Pandas for data processing and cleaning, and scikit-learn for machine learning and data modeling make the core Python environment powerful for every phase of your information science venture.

Major features:

  • Data processing: Pandas makes it incredibly easy to ingest data, cleanse data, and shape data.

  • Machine learning: For machine learning, it provides a huge set of functional algorithms such as classification, regression, clustering, etc.

  • NumPy arrays: Flexible data type handling, data manipulation, and calculation performance.

advantage:

Integrated Ecosystem : Integrate one tool into another to increase productivity.

Community Support: It has a large community base and is a good place to find information on learning and training.

2. TensorFlow

TensorFlow is an open-source machine learning and deep learning software tool developed by Google that provides a highly adaptable environment for model development and deployment, ranging from single neural to deep learning architectures.

Major features:

  • Neural Network Design: It allows you to easily create multi-layer neural networks.

  • Scalability: It helps in scaling up and spreading computation across multiple nodes and systems.

  • Model deployment: Assist with deploying models in production.

advantage:

  • Versatility: It is useful for most machine learning applications, including image recognition, natural language processing, etc.

  • performance: It is designed to calculate large numbers quickly and is suitable for big data processing.

3. Pie Torch

Another popular open source deep learning framework is PyTorch, characterized by its dynamic computational graphs and simplicity. It is primarily used in research and production settings, especially when you need to work with a relatively unconstrained experimental focus.

Major features:

  • Dynamic Calculation: Being able to define computation graphs at runtime makes debugging and experimentation more flexible and easier.

  • GPU Acceleration: It facilitates matrix calculations on GPUs and improves computations in deep learning exercises.

  • Community and Ecosystem: A clearly active community embedded in the research and development ecosystem.

advantage:

  • Research Friendly: It is preferred by researchers because it allows you to select structures and perform analysis.

  • Preparation: Smooth movement from research to production areas.

4. Data Robot

DataRobot is an end-to-end, AI-based automated machine learning solution that accelerates the creation and deployment of machine learning applications, including data exploration, algorithm selection, feature, parameter, and threshold selection, reducing the work for data scientists to delegate instead of make decisions.

Major features:

  • Automated Machine Learning: It simplifies the current process of model development with the help of automated feature creation and model selection.

  • Interpretability: Explaining model results and variances aids in model interpretation.

  • Deployment: Enables deployment of models in a production environment.

advantage:

  • efficiency: It saves time on such tasks and helps speed up the model development cycle.

  • Scalability: Ability to meet large-scale data processing capabilities and modeling comprehensiveness.

  • Accessibility: It makes it easy for users with little to no programming knowledge to implement machine learning applications.

5. Tableau

Tableau is one of the most popular BI tools that helps you navigate and share your data exploration, while also providing a flexible drag-and-drop interface to build compelling, dynamic information dashboards and other visualizations that meet your stakeholder goals.

Major features:

  • Interactive Dashboards: It allows building interactive dashboards for questioning real-time data.

  • Visualization options: It offers many options of charts, graphs and maps to display the data.

  • Integration: Compatible with data in a variety of formats, including databases and spreadsheets.

advantage:

  • Visual Storytelling: Compelling visualization assets improve interaction with conclusions and findings.

  • Accessibility: A user interface that is easy for users to understand, regardless of their domain IQ or expertise.

  • collaboration: Enables collaboration across teams, including working together on dashboards and reports.

6. RapidMiner

It is a data science tool that consists of an environment where data preprocessing, modeling and deployment take place. It also has a graphical process designer, apart from a marketplace of extensions to enhance and accelerate the process of creating and implementing solutions that include predictive analytics.

Major features:

  • Visual workflow: Bootstrap for building data processing pipelines and AutoML.

  • Automatic modeling: Save significant time in selecting and tuning machine learning models.

  • Deployment options: It helps you deploy your models in cloud-based or on-premise based deployments.

advantage:

  • Productivity: Accelerate your data science projects by reducing coding and providing templates for applying AI solutions.

  • Flexibility: It can run alongside Python and R for scripting and specialized analytical capabilities.

  • Scalability: Masculinity that can handle large amounts of data and complex analytical procedures.

7. Databricks

Databricks is built on Apache Spark for concurrent analytics and collaborative big data and machine learning tasks. It is an interactive data analytics environment for data engineering, data science, and machine learning that combines the power of Spark with the simplicity and social aspects of Spark.

Major features:

  • Integrated analysis: Link data engineering, data science, and machine learning in one tool.

  • Collaborative workspace: It helps in providing real-time collaboration and allows for multiple version management within the project team.

  • Scalability: Use Apache Spark for big data calculations to improve efficiency.

advantage:

  • performance: Apache Spark integration powers data processing and machine learning tasks.

  • Integration: It also fits with other current databases and applications such as Python and R.

  • Enterprise Ready: It provides security features and compliance standards for enterprise deployment.

Conclusion

The listed artificial intelligence tools can be easily integrated into your data science pipeline, improving efficiency, consistency, and quality of results from your data analysis process. Whatever type of data you are processing (raw or pre-cleaned), upgrading it for modeling, or generating final charts and graphics, these tools provide robust capabilities to perform all the necessary processes and realize real value from your data science projects.

By integrating with the latest advanced technologies such as AI, data scientists can increase the speed of innovation, improve decision making, and in turn help organizations achieve greater heights in a world driven by massive amounts of data.



Source link

Leave a Reply

Your email address will not be published. Required fields are marked *